The Supreme Court has issued notice to the central and state governments seeking guidelines on mass media advertisements by real estate operators and builders to protect consumers. A PIL was filed by an NGO Sanrakshak- the Protector, which highlighted the misleading and false campaigns by real estate developers. A bench of Chief Justice K.G. Balakrishnan, Justice P.K. Balasubramanyan and Justice R.V. Raveendran while perusing the PIL has also asked all Union Territories (UTs) to furnish their response. Appreciating the urgent need to save such poor innocent purchasers and to punish the real estate builders/ developers involved in alluring and duping customers with screaming hoardings and advertisement in media, the Supreme Court has put its foot forward.

The PIL was filed against the unscrupulous builders and developers who were involved in the housing sector scam amounting to thousands of crore of rupees in the country, by cheating the general public by offering huge lucrative false and misleading advertisement in the print and electronic media. It threw the responsibility on the State governments and in particular the Ministry o[censored]rban Development and the Ministry of Law and Justice under the Union Government for its inaction to protect such gullible buyers from such huge cheating. It alleged that the builders or developers by huge and big advertisement offered general public residential plots and flats at much cheaper rates, when neither they had any land in their hands nor any of their were approved by the concerned statutory authorities. Proceeding on the modus-operandi the petitioner informed that of these so-called builders & developers first issued huge lucrative advertisements in all important daily newspapers and on important national electronic T. V. channels and then after collecting hundreds of crores of rupees from the general public, they, all of a sudden, closed down their offices and shutters and did not return even the principal amount invested by general public and thus these builders & developers were involved in cheating/defrauding the innocent poor persons/ investors in the organized manner. Citing the example of JVG group of industries that had allegedly duped people through misleading ads, the petition named PSG Developers & Engineers Ltd., Vian Infrastructure Ltd., Arun Dev Builders Ltd. (all Delhi based), Seven Heaven Developers India (P) Ltd., Lord Shiva Infra Developers (P) Ltd. (both Noida) and ORIOR Developers & Infrastructure Pvt. Ltd. Pune.

The Bench has issued notice to the State governments and in particular the Ministry o[censored]rban Development and the Ministry of Law and Justice under the Union Government on the request of the petitioner to direct them to frame National Guidelines for issuing Public advertisement in mass media by any builders or developers. The petitioner demanded that the builders be made to deposit all the relevant papers with the publication through which their ads were to be issued so that the buyers could cross-check their claims at the initial state itself. Notice has been issued to Ministry o[censored]rban Development, Ministry of Law and Justice and Press Council of India on a prayer to direct them to constitute a statutory or regulatory body to examine all aspects of the claims made in such public advertisements. The Bench also sought response from the Ministry of Law on the NGO’s plea for necessary amendment in the Indian Penal Code to insert section 420B (Publication of false advertisement) in Section 420 (cheating) and make it an offence punishable within the definition of Sec. 420, as recommended by the Law Commission. The Bench moreover has sought replies from several leading real estate developers as well.
